Den Rock Park

Overview: Den Rock Park is rated 4.4/5 from 222 Google reviews. Reviews most often describe it as clean and well kept. Amenities: Reviewers often mention shade and tree cover. Crowd: Reviews describe a friendly crowd of owners and dogs. Downsides: Some reviews mention inconsistent cleanliness.

Joseph Costello12 months ago

I did 2 miles in 47 minutes. A well marked trail that meanders through the woods and along the Shawsheen River. There are giant boulders too see along the route while you listen to the birds chirping. There are a lot of side trails to take. I did the perimeter. No bugs at this time. Plenty of parking at the Lawrence entrance. I took the Andover entrance on Stirling Street.

Deimarys Colon2 years ago

Visited for the first time today. What a lovely place. There are different trails, very well marked. Clean and easy to follow. Sadly, because of the recent storm, there are tons of fallen trees blocking the trails however, i think it makes it more interesting. It was nice, serene and quiet. All i could hear were the birds. It was a good hike! Definitely recommend!.

Sharanya Sarkar2 years ago

Really loved this place. Went for a sunset walk during the winter, and it was a great one. Very easy hike, nice views, and honestly a great outdoorsy thing to do, even during the brutal winter. Best thing I loved about the place was that it free of cost and not limited to just residents of Lawrence! PS: parking space is available at the trailhead. Trailhead is also opposite to a plaza with food places, in case you're snacky after the hike.

Keila Severino (Reina)4 years ago

Although entrance had trash on the floor. The hike was very clean looking I went 3 times so far at different times the earlier the better If you don't want to run in to people. If you go closer to afternoon the bugs are out and about nice walk for your leashed dogs. Elevation varies which is a great work out trails are clearly marked. There's bird sanctuary. That has a bench right next to river so you can take a quick rest. You can see beaver population here is also alive and well saw some dams its great place to get fresh air and get in a good walk

Jillian Kenney2 years ago

A really cool place to walk, with lots of different trails to choose from - whether you prefer something more challenging or something more family friendly. And there's a big rock at the top of the hill called Den Rock! Definitely worth the climb for the views.
